在数字化的今天,拥有自己的网站成为了许多人展示自我、推广业务的重要方式。而搭建一个属于自己的虚拟主机空间是这一过程中的关键步骤。本文将引导你从零开始创建一个个人虚拟主机空间。
准备工作
在开始之前,请确保你已经准备好了以下事项:
- 一台可靠的计算机或服务器作为宿主机。
- 选择并安装合适的虚拟化软件,例如VMware Workstation, VirtualBox等。
- 获取一个固定IP地址(如果打算对外提供服务)。
- 考虑网络带宽以及可能产生的电费成本。
- 根据需要准备好相关的许可证和资质。
安装操作系统
选择适合你的需求的操作系统,并使用虚拟化软件创建一个新的虚拟机实例。对于大多数Web托管来说,Linux发行版如Ubuntu Server是一个不错的选择。按照屏幕上的指示完成操作系统的安装。
配置基础环境
一旦操作系统安装完毕,接下来就是配置基本的软件环境。这通常包括但不限于:
- 更新操作系统到最新版本以确保安全性和稳定性。
- 设置防火墙规则保护服务器免受未授权访问。
- 安装必要的Web服务器软件,比如Apache或者Nginx。
- 安装数据库管理系统,例如MySQL或者PostgreSQL。
- 配置PHP或其他后端语言支持,如果你计划运行动态内容的话。
域名解析与SSL证书
为了让你的网站可以通过互联网被访问,你需要购买一个域名并通过DNS服务将其指向你的服务器IP地址。为提高安全性,建议通过Let’s Encrypt这样的服务来获得免费的SSL证书,并正确地配置它。
优化与维护
一旦你的虚拟主机上线了,不要忘记定期进行性能优化及安全检查。这包括:
- 监控资源使用情况,适时调整分配给虚拟机的资源量。
- 保持所有软件的更新状态,特别是那些直接暴露于公网的部分。
- 备份重要数据,以防万一发生灾难性事件时能够快速恢复。
通过上述步骤,你应该能够成功搭建起自己的虚拟主机空间。整个过程中可能会遇到各种挑战,但正是这些经历让技术学习变得更加有趣且富有成就感。希望本指南能帮助你顺利开启个人网站之旅!
别忘了先领取『阿里云优惠券』,再购买阿里云产品享受更多实惠哦!。
本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/327969.html
其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。